>>> Attached patch (bzip2ed, since the patch is 187Kb) indents a bunch of
>>> stuff in libswscale. Most changes are:
>>> - Stuff indented 4 spaces more or less;
>>> - One file with 2 space indentation -> 4 space indentation;
>>> - Function calls and declarations align arguments to function name and (;
>>> - cases in switches in the same column as the "switch" statement;
>>> - Most asm in rgb2rgb_template.c has the assembly instructions
>>> starting at the same column as "__asm__" itself, indented by 4 spaces.

> When doing whitespace-only changes, I usually run diff -w to be extra
> sure.

Thanks for the tip, in this case: svn diff -x -w
